For the first time ever, a warplane of the Lebanese Air Force (LAF) conducted on August 17 a patrol over Syria, specifically over the southern countryside of Homs in the center of the country. The unprecedented move came following threats to Beirut from Bedouin tribes loyal to the Islamist-led interim government in Damascus.
Data from the Flightradar24, which the patrol was spotted on, identified the warplane as an American-made A-29 Super Tucano turboprop light attack and counter-insurgency aircraft.
The patrol came exactly two days after some Bedouin tribes allied to the Syrian government gave Lebanon a “48 ultimatum” to release some 2,000 Syrian prisoners, including many Islamists who were convicted of terrorism.
A day into the unofficial ultimatum, reinforcements, including at least one Soviet-made BM-27 Uragan heavy multiple rocket launcher, were reportedly deployed by the Syrian military along the border with Lebanon, specifically in the southern Homs countryside where the patrol took place.
Last month, it was reported that Syrian interim president Ahmed al-Sharaa, an Islamist himself, threatened to take diplomatic and economic action against Lebanon over the latter’s disregard of the issue of Syrian prisoners. Damascus, however, denied these claims.
Despite the fact that the LAF patrol over Homs was tracked on Flightradar24, the Lebanese military issued a statement denying any violation of Syria’s airspace.
“There is absolutely no truth to this news. Military units are monitoring the situation along the border and taking the necessary measures to control and protect it. Communication and coordination with the Syrian authorities are ongoing to monitor any developments,” the statement, posted to X, reads.
The A-29 is easy to fly and maintain, and is considered one of the cheapest warplanes to operate. Five such warplanes are currently in service with the LAF, all were donated by the United States.
Lebanese Super Tucanos are equipped with AN/AAQ-22 Star SAFIRE II day\night observation and targeting electro-optical systems. They are armed with laser-guided Advanced Precision Kill Weapon System (APKWS) rockets and Paveway II bombs. It is highly likely that the A-29 that conducted a patrol run over Syria was armed.
Israel wiped out the Syrian Arab Air Force and the Syrian Arab Air Defence Force following the fall of the regime of former president Bahsar al-Assad last December. This left the country with no air defenses whatsoever.
Lebanon engaged with the new government in Syria from the start, including on the military level. Still, two rounds of deadly clashes have broken out along the border of the two countries since the fall of the Assad regime, with Damascus accusing Hezbollah of violating Syrian territories.
Beirut is clearly taking the threats coming out from Syria very seriously. Damascus seems interested in building influence within Lebanon. Recent reports even suggest that Syria’s Islamist-rulers are eyeing parts of the country for annexation, possibly even under a deal with Israel.
